Young, Colleagues Introduce Bipartisan Legislation to Solidify U.S. Position Regarding the Tibet-China Conflict
December 21, 2022
WASHINGTON, Dec. 21 -- Sen. Todd Young, R-Indiana, issued the following news release on Dec. 20, 2022:

U.S. Senators Todd Young (R-Ind.), Jeff Merkley (D-Ore.), and Patrick Leahy (D-Vt.) introduced bipartisan legislation aimed at promoting a resolution to the ongoing Tibet-China conflict.
